This video tutorial covers the concepts of distance, displacement, average speed, and average velocity. It explains the differences between these concepts using examples and calculations. The tutorial also demonstrates how to use the Pythagorean theorem to find displacement and discusses special right triangles. Additionally, it provides practice problems to reinforce understanding of average speed and velocity calculations.
